Iran has a technique for Israel. Now Israel needs just one for Iran.



Because Hamas’s horrific Oct 7, 2023, assault on Israel, Iran has supported the team by orchestrating attacks on the Jewish point out from Iran’s other Resistance Axis allies—Hezbollah in Lebanon, Shia militias in Iraq, and also the Houthis in Yemen. The attacks in opposition to Israel over the past year represent the most recent stage in Iran’s extended-running war of attrition strategy versus the Jewish state, directed at bringing about Israel’s destruction. Hamas’s war with Israel within the Gaza Strip and the Pretty much continual assaults towards Israel from Iran’s other proxies reveal the performance of Tehran’s method of arming and instruction like-minded militias, whose armed forces abilities give the Islamic Republic strategic depth and largely have permitted it to prevent a immediate army confrontation with Israel.

Iran’s proxies threaten Israel which has a “ring of hearth” directed at stretching the Jewish condition’s means and weakening its morale by forcing it to battle on quite a few fronts without delay. Hezbollah’s day by day rocket and drone attacks into northern Israel, beginning on Oct eight, 2023, have led to the evacuation of some 70,000 Israelis from their properties while in the north and compelled Israel to keep a major range of forces on its northern border to counter the danger. The Houthis’ missile attacks from Israel have primarily shut down Israel’s Purple Sea port of Eilat, while their attacks on Worldwide delivery in the Red Sea have resulted in a in excess of fifty percent drop in ship targeted traffic throughout the Suez Canal, causing shipping businesses to make the extended, costlier trek within the Cape of excellent Hope. Iraqi Shia militias have also qualified Israel with missiles and drones—hoping to travel America, whose support for Israel these teams see as key to Israel’s survival, from the region, and possess done all-around a hundred and seventy assaults in opposition to US forces in Iraq and Syria. Iran also has sought to smuggle massive quantities of weapons in to the West Bank to enable assaults on Israeli forces there by Palestinian militants.

Israel has tactical military services dominance but desires a political tactic
Israel has demonstrated terrific tactical proficiency in Doing the job to damage Hamas’s army capabilities in Gaza, and also in responding to ongoing attacks from Iran’s other Resistance allies as Israel seeks to undermine Iran’s regional existence and reestablish deterrence. Israel has wrecked a sizable A part of Hamas’s battling power, armaments, and infrastructure, and it has killed senior armed service leaders in Gaza, limiting Hamas’s power to perform structured armed service operations. Israel has also successfully stepped up its assaults on Iranian and Hezbollah weapons convoys, arms depots, and missile factories in Syria and increasingly qualified senior Islamic Groundbreaking Guard Corps (IRGC) officers operating in Syria. An Israeli airstrike killed Hezbollah 2nd-in-command Fuad Shukr in Beirut on July 31, along with a bomb in his guest dwelling killed Hamas political leader Ismail Haniyeh in Tehran the following day as Israel has sought to display the extent of its get to and talent to dominate the battlefield.

Because mid-September, Israel has significantly greater its operations in opposition to Iran’s strongest ally, Hezbollah—disrupting the team’s communications techniques by producing A huge number of customers’ pagers and walkie-talkies to explode and conducting airstrikes that killed dozens of senior and mid-amount Hezbollah commanders and destroyed countless start sites and weapons depots. Israel capped this campaign using an airstrike that killed Hezbollah leader Hassan Nasrallah, whose Demise is An important blow towards the militant group. Nasrallah, who led the Firm for more than 3 decades, is credited with masterminding Hezbollah’s rise to political and navy preeminence in Lebanon, as well as its evolution into a powerful risk to Israel in addition to a virtual partner to Iran. Nasrallah is extensively revered amongst Hezbollah rank-and-file and throughout the region for his Management of your resistance to Israel and had shut ties to Supreme Chief Ayatollah Ali Khamenei along with other Iranian leaders.

Israel has proven its capabilities not just in its offensive operations but also in defending alone from assaults. When Israel’s killing of senior IRGC officers in Damascus on April 1 drew an unprecedented immediate assault from Iran two weeks later, Israel’s air defenses, with help from America and a number of other Arab nations, shot down Virtually all the roughly three hundred missiles and drones Iran introduced on the Jewish state. And when Iran retaliated against Israel on October 1 for the killings of Haniyeh and Nasrallah with a barrage of some two hundred missiles, Israel’s defenses, supported Once more by a US-led coalition, prevailed, resulting in negligible damage to property and lack of daily life.

Israel has demonstrated the capacity to evade Iran’s air defenses, and it may possibly definitely fulfill Israeli Key Minister Benjamin Netanyahu’s vow that its retaliation might be “unpleasant” for Iran. However, Israeli Management should Blend its tactical armed forces prowess with apparent political goals to prevail During this battle. As Chinese navy strategist Sun Tzu noted, “Practices without approach is just the noise before defeat.”

An Israeli political strategy to counter Iran could start with securing a ceasefire in Gaza, the return from the hostages, and, after the war finishes, a transition plan for Palestinian governance beneath a reformed Palestinian Authority as well as rebuilding of Gaza. Extended Israeli occupation, or chaos subsequent Israel’s withdrawal from Gaza, pitfalls allowing for Hamas to revive or maintain an insurgency and boosting Iran’s influence inside the area. Iran can stoke the Arab Road’s anger at Israel above the significant Palestinian Dying toll, encouraging keep Arab states’ relations with Israel below strain. Only an Israeli commitment to Palestinian civilian governance and a protracted-time period method resulting in Palestinian statehood will safe Arab participation and funding for put up-war Gaza, which often can diminish Iran’s standing and skill to meddle from the area.

Securing Arab get-in on how forward in Gaza would also open the way towards renewed negotiations with Saudi Arabia on normalization with Israel. The normalization of relations with Saudi Arabia is vital to Israel’s inclusion within a regional political, economic, and security get able to counterbalancing Iran and curbing Iran’s regional charm and clout. The participation of numerous Arab states in helping to neutralize Iran’s barrage of missiles and drones versus Israel in April delivers a foreshadowing of how Arab states and Israel could operate collectively to counter armed forces threats from Iran.

Israel’s current escalation in its assaults upon Hezbollah, particularly the killing of Nasrallah, have dealt a intense blow to Hezbollah’s armed forces abilities—giving Israel a possibility to realize its stated goal of compelling the group to halt its attacks on israel lebanon northern Israel and pull its forces back with the border, allowing for Israelis to return to their households while in the north. Israel continues to push its advantage with ongoing airstrikes from Hezbollah targets as well as a ground incursion into southern Lebanon to clear Hezbollah fighters, ruin the group’s infrastructure near the border, and further erode the group’s abilities to assault northern Israel. Even so, despite Israel’s results in removing lots of Hezbollah’s prime commanders and targeting its weapons shares, the group stays a perilous foe with considerable rocket and missile stocks even now at its disposal and a lot of A huge number of forces underneath arms who have properly trained to repel an Israeli ground marketing campaign. An Israeli offensive increases the prospect of more losses by Hezbollah—but heightens the danger that Israel could go through a setback in addition.

As opposed to even more escalating its attacks, Israel’s navy gains supply the opportunity to help diplomatic attempts in obtaining a political Option. US envoy Amos Hochstein as well as other diplomats have already been making an attempt for months to negotiate a halt to the fighting in which Hezbollah would withdraw its forces north of the Litani River, about fifteen miles within the border with Israel. For just a settlement to carry, it would want to include a plan for just a strengthened United Nations pressure to police the area south of the river and be certain compliance. Israel’s exceptional target “killing its solution to victory about Hezbollah” while in the encounter of phone calls from The us and European and Center Japanese countries for just a ceasefire pitfalls growing frictions with the United States, even more isolating Israel and involving the Israeli military in “an prolonged offensive with sick-described objectives liable to mission creep.”

Israel’s devastating assault on Hezbollah strengthens the diplomats’ leverage by which makes it very clear on the group and its Iranian patron the results of not acquiescing to an agreement. Regardless of whether a political Answer won't emerge, Israel can use an interim period of time without combating to arrange for the conflict which could occur and to fix regional and Intercontinental ties that it could draw on in almost any upcoming israel iran war news today conflict.

Securing broader cooperation against Iran and its proxies—Gaza stays The real key
Much more broadly, handling the danger from Iran, including its advancing nuclear plan and the continuing risk from its Resistance Axis, is not really something that Israel can do By itself. But ending the war in Gaza with a strategy for reconstruction, moderate Palestinian leadership, and in the end, statehood will help Israel elicit the regional and Worldwide assist it requirements to manage these issues. Such a prepare would open the best way for Arab state engagement with Israel that might counterbalance and isolate Iran and its militant allies. It also can begin to relieve criticism of your Jewish condition from The israel iran war news today us and rehabilitate its standing inside the international Group—that has endured a sharp drop due to substantial variety of Palestinian civilian casualties and large-scale destruction caused by its military services campaign towards Hamas. Israel’s relations with America have endured because of the notion through the Joe Biden administration that Israel hasn't taken enough treatment to stop killing civilians and that Key Minister Netanyahu could be prolonging the war to prevent fracturing his coalition and getting rid of electrical power. And both Democratic presidential nominee Kamala Harris and Republican presidential nominee Donald Trump have indicated that they need Israel to deliver the war to a detailed.

Iran is pursuing a lengthy-phrase technique to preserve Israel stressed, to provoke Israeli aggression that can deliver regional and Worldwide backlash, also to weaken the Israeli folks’s will to struggle. Israel has produced development in weakening Iran’s “ring of fire” and restoring deterrence due to its military successes. However the Jewish condition requires a long-phrase system that may secure regional cooperation, rehabilitate its Global impression, manage the assistance of The us, and give the Israeli persons hope of the future with out countless war.
